Output 5c21e31c0d3198ba68cc342fa8cbbc57ea187ae0dce6962de72ee406fba901fc:0

value
480979725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ba9c15ecac8c52a217d5299d9e615ab7633a1b9 OP_EQUAL
address
3Ft625x4KHTAeMEhw9PWhRSVjC88Ec7Tps
transaction
5c21e31c0d3198ba68cc342fa8cbbc57ea187ae0dce6962de72ee406fba901fc
confirmations
318485
spent
true